Description
In this present instance, ESPO is working on behalf of Leicestershire County Council to undertake a procurement process to identify and appoint a number of Service Providers to supply training in respect of Positive Behaviour Support (PBS). The requirement will be divided into the following nine lots: • Module 1 – Safe Working Practices for Lone Workers • Module 2 – Understanding Behaviours that Challenge • Module 2A – Understanding Behaviours that Challenge Annual Refresher • Module 3 – Understanding Behaviours that Challenge in Foster Care • Module 3A – Understanding Behaviours that Challenge Annual Refresher • Module 4 – Understanding Behaviours that Challenge in Children’s Residential Services • Module 4A – Understanding Behaviours that Challenge in Children’s Residential Services Annual Refresher • Module 5 – Positive Behaviour Support Planning • Module 6 – Restrictive Interventions and Break away techniques The framework will be open to the following public sector organisations throughout Leicestershire, Leicester City and Rutland: • Local Authority Councils; • Educational Establishments (including Academies); • Central Government Departments and their Agencies; • NHS and HSC Bodies, including Ambulance Services; • Registered Charities; • Registered Social Landlords The framework agreement has the option to extend for up to a further 24 months. The total estimated values stated include the option period.
